IWW-PAWA Emergency Solidarity Appeal: Support our Comrades!

PAWA and IWW-WISERA have joined forces to support comrades fighting exploitation in the care sector.

The care sector is one of the most precarious in the UK labour market, with workers in the sector experiencing some of the worst conditions possible.

Since November 2024, members of the Pan African Workers’ Association (PAWA) and the Industrial Workers of the World (IWW) have been involved in a labour dispute with Apple Homecare, who committed all sorts of abuses.  Most of these workers are migrants and are subject to visa restrictions, that the company is perfectly willing to exploit. PAWA and the IWW supported the workers to submit a collective grievance against their working conditions. Yet, this was met with a fresh wave of repression, including the company’s refusal to pay wages. This means that the comrades now need our financial support, to stop evictions or cover childcare. The money raised will go to support workers with their immediate costs. If the company do end up paying them, the money will go towards a fighting fund to be used to support the rest of the Norwich care workers in this struggle to improve conditions across the sector.

The ICL brings together a number of anarcho-syndicalist and revolutionary unions from around the world. It is born out of their desire for closer collaboration and to add an international dimension to their local work, which will allow them to coordinate with comrades around the world and make their struggles visible to a global audience.
